Gradient Keeper Posted December 24, 2019 Report Share Posted December 24, 2019 But what causes the “Aleutian block” in these flat ridge evolutions? Any blast this winter probably won’t have an Aleutian based block at all. It will likely have an Alaskan block.As the Aleutian ridge merges with our flat/flattening offshore ridge it becomes an Alaska block setting up around 145-160 W and hopefully nosing up through the mainland amplifying into the arctic regions. When it tilts ---> into the Yukon or Western Northwest Territories is usually when we really tap into the cold stuff. 1 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
